Poem: "Ode to NYC" by Robert McDermott

Ode to NYC
Robert McDermott

I want to see the clash of the classes
The dichotomy between the debutantes and the downtrodden

wallow in the welfare
scream at those who don't care

soak up society
revel in the rivalry

step on the suited
smile at the smart

vilify the antagonists
snore at the soporifics

bleed in the gutter
be saved by another

turn out the lights
smile at the night

experience the extremes
of a midnight's dream
